Summary:
"In 2017, the economy will have collapsed, Spain is ruined, financially and morally, and redemption and forgiveness seem impossible in the barren, windswept landscape. The confrontation between the two former lovers who have lost their son due to bad health care (again a result of the current collapse of public infrastructure) is played out as a chamber piece. Futuristic concrete architecture symbolizes their current battle ground which tears open the wounds that never healed."--simpson-barbara, on IMDb.
